Dhruv Jurel’s 160 powers UP past Baroda in Vijay Hazare Trophy

Dhruv Jurel’s unbeaten 160 and Rinku Singh’s 63 powered Uttar Pradesh to a 54-run win over Baroda in the Vijay Hazare Trophy. With their third successive victory, UP lead Group B with 12 points after three rounds

Rajkot: Young wicketkeeper-batter Dhruv Jurel underlined his 50-over credentials ahead of the Indian team’s ODI series against New Zealand next month by smacking a brilliant unbeaten century, while big-hitter Rinku Singh gave another commanding performance as Uttar Pradesh secured a 54-run win against Baroda in a Vijay Hazare Trophy Group B game here on Monday.

Jurel struck a blazing 160 not out off 101 deliveries as UP piled up 369 for seven and then dismissed Baroda for 315 on the last ball to earn four points and take their tally to 12 after three rounds of the tournament.


Coming in after opener Aryan Juyal (26) departed, Jurel struck 15 boundaries and eight sixes. He shared a 131-run partnership for the fourth wicket with Rinku (63 off 67 balls), who played a steady hand. Jurel later added 122 runs for the sixth wicket with Prashant Veer (35) as UP recovered from 92 for three in the 19th over.

Baroda pacer Raj Limbani (4/74) was the lone bright spot, while Rasikh Dar conceded 102 runs in his 10 overs.

Baroda’s chase began well with Shashwat Rawat (60) and Shivalik Sharma (30), but wickets of Jitesh Sharma and Priyanshu Moliya halted momentum. Skipper Krunal Pandya (82 off 77 balls) fought hard, but his dismissal in the 43rd over ended hopes. Zeeshan Ansari (3/53) and Sameer Rizvi (2/43) ensured UP’s win.

With their third successive win, UP lead Group B with 12 points. J&K, Vidarbha, Baroda and Bengal trail on eight points each.

Elsewhere, Bengal defeated Chandigarh by six wickets, Vidarbha chased down J&K’s 311 with five wickets to spare, and Assam edged Hyderabad by four wickets.

Brief Scores:
Uttar Pradesh 369/7 in 50 overs (Abhishek Goswami 51, Dhruv Jurel 160 n.o., Rinku Singh 63; Raj Limbani 4/74) bt Baroda 315 all out in 50 overs (Shashwat Rawat 60, Krunal Pandya 82; Zeeshan Ansari 3/53, Sameer Rizvi 2/43) by 54 runs.

Hyderabad 310/8 in 50 overs (Rahul Singh 79, Abhirath Reddy 54, Nitesh Reddy 53; Abdul Ajij Kuraishi 3/71) lost to Assam 314/6 in 49.3 overs (Saurav Dihingia 91, Sibsankar Roy 112, Denish Das 54; Chama Milind 3/68) by four wickets.

Jammu & Kashmir 311/9 in 50 overs (Qamran Iqbal 54, Yawer Hassan 79; Yash Thakur 3/73, Yash Kadam 2/10) lost to Vidarbha 315/5 in 48.3 overs (Aman Mokhade 139, Ravikumar Samarth 114; Yudhvir Singh 3/69) by five wickets.

Chandigarh 319 in 48.2 overs (Manan Vohra 112, Sanyam Saini 67; Mohammed Shami 3/69, Mukesh Kumar 5/59, Shahbaz Ahmed 2/51) lost to Bengal 320/4 in 47.4 overs (Abishek Porel 106, Anustup Majumdar 63, Shahbaz Ahmed 76 n.o.) by six wickets.
